Output 325e0b96676962c007b3b8ec3b7d597252a1c61b42489e3875ad63f6c7c608ea:1

value
998555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d638e4b68a2329e2e793d0ae5b32ba25deba6cd6 OP_EQUAL
address
3MDigcrHM4QcBKnJ2aM1fyiUe4R7SWQC7h
transaction
325e0b96676962c007b3b8ec3b7d597252a1c61b42489e3875ad63f6c7c608ea
spent
true